Key Fobs

Key fobs in the present day are more than just a way to unlock a vehicle's doors and also start the engine. They also function as a security measure that ensures only the owner of the vehicle is able to operate it. In reality, many cars offer apps that let drivers remain in the car even if they can't use their key fobs.

The word "fob" is derived from an old watch-related ornament, was used widely in the past. It was a small trinket which was usually attached to the chain of watches and could be adorned with a favorite team logo or even a miniature photo. Key fobs of today, which are often shaped like miniature remotes and function just like a traditional metal keys however, they allow users to control certain systems remotely.

In general, key fobs are equipped with a microcontroller which transmits identifying information via RF (radiofrequency) signals to the receivers in door latches or other access control systems. The receiver is then able to verify the identifier and perform the intended function. In many instances the RF signals utilized by key fobs are encrypted, providing an additional level of security that's not available by traditional keys made of metal.

Most fobs are powered by small batteries, which will need to be replaced periodically to ensure that they continue to work effectively. Certain key fobs have buttons that can be pressed several times or held for longer to activate different functions. For instance, some of the newer vehicles can use keys to automatically open the windows.

Fobs are popular in a commercial setting, as well, where they are used to gain entry to restricted areas of a building or a room. They can also be incorporated into a larger security system to monitor employee movements and prevent theft.

Transponder Keys

Transponder chips are found in the most advanced car keys. This microchip transmits signals from the key to the engine control module of the car whenever you insert it. The microchip is designed to protect your car from theft by stopping your car from starting if the signal does not match the code stored in the system. It could be a blade-style key that must be inserted into your vehicle's ignition or connected to the push-button or switchblade ignition depending on the brand and model of your car.

A locksmith who has specialized tools can detect the signals your transponder keys send and can modify it to work with your vehicle. The process is more complicated and lengthy than cutting a new key from metal which is why it's usually more expensive.
